What does a remote AWS Lambda developer do?

A Remote AWS Lambda Developer designs, develops, and maintains serverless applications using AWS Lambda and other related AWS services. They focus on writing code that runs in response to events, such as HTTP requests or changes in data, without the need to manage servers. Working remotely, these developers collaborate with teams online, implement cloud-based solutions, and optimize performance for scalable, cost-effective applications. Their responsibilities often include integrating Lambda functions with other AWS resources, troubleshooting issues, and ensuring security best practices are followed.

Description

Position Overview: The Intelligent Virtual Agent (IVA) Software Engineer will design, develop, and maintain cloud-native web applications using JavaScript/TypeScript, React, Next.js, and NestJS. The successful candidate will integrate software solutions with relational databases, support production environments on AWS, and drive data quality. The engineer will work collaboratively in an agile scrum environment, contributing to deployment automation, documentation, and supporting testing activities.

This role requires 1 day each week onsite in Rosslyn, VA.  

Software Development:

  • Design, develop, test, and deploy cloud-native web applications using React, Next.js (frontend), and NestJS (backend), following a modular, service-oriented architecture.
  • Implement AWS-native infrastructure patterns including Lambda functions, API Gateway, S3, and ECS/Fargate in lieu of traditional IIS/server-based hosting.
  • Write clean, maintainable, and efficient TypeScript/JavaScript code, adhering to NIST security requirements.

Database Integration and Management:

  • Integrate NestJS applications with relational databases (Oracle and/or PostgreSQL/Aurora).
  • Develop and maintain database objects including stored procedures, functions, and schema migrations using ORM tooling (e.g., TypeORM or Prisma).
  • Utilize database tools such as DBeaver, pgAdmin, or SQL Developer for development and troubleshooting.
  • Drive data quality initiatives and provide production support for database-related issues.

Deployment and Automation:

  • Participate in automated deployment processes using AWS-native tooling (CodePipeline, CodeBuild, CloudFormation/CDK) or equivalent IaC frameworks.
  • Collaborate with team members to create and maintain deployment automation scripts and documentation.

DevOps and CI/CD:

  • Use CI/CD tools such as GitLab, Jenkins, and Nexus to manage code repositories, build pipelines, and artifact storage.
  • Contribute to continuous integration and delivery processes to ensure rapid and reliable software releases.

Security and Integration:

  • Integrate web applications with multi-factor authentication (MFA) products such as OKTA and CyberArk.
  • Ensure compliance with security standards and best practices throughout the software development lifecycle.

Agile Collaboration and Testing Support:

  • Work in an agile scrum environment, actively participating in sprint planning, daily stand-ups, and retrospectives.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including testers, to swarm stories and resolve issues quickly.
  • Assist in the creation and maintenance of technical documentation.
  • Provide ongoing support to the testing teams, including troubleshooting, clarifying requirements, and resolving defects to ensure high-quality software delivery.

Service Management:

  • Utilize Jira Service Management for issue tracking, service requests, and project management.
